avfoundation

У меня возникли некоторые проблемы с получением UIIMage от CVPixelBuffer. Вот что я пытаюсь сделать: CVPixelBufferRef pixelBuffer = CMSampleBufferGetImageBuffer(imageDataSampleBuffer); CFDictionaryRef attachments = CMCopyDictionaryOfAttachments(kCFAllocatorDefault, imageDataSampleBuffer, kCMAttachmentMode_...

У меня есть приложение с очень базовым аудиокомпонентом: циклический набор фоновых песен, воспроизводимых с помощью AVAudioPlayer (имена файлов песен, сохраненные в виде массива). Все работает нормально в течение нескольких месяцев, но iOS 10 терпит крах для значительного числа моих пользователей (тысячи в де...

Как можно настроить iPhone на вибрацию один раз? например, когда игрок теряет жизнь или игра закончена, iPhone должен вибрировать....

есть ли относительно простой способ зацикливания видео в AVFoundation? Я создал свой AVPlayer и AVPlayerLayer вот так: avPlayer = [[AVPlayer playerWithURL:videoUrl] retain]; avPlayerLayer = [[AVPlayerLayer playerLayerWithPlayer:avPlayer] retain]; avPlayerLayer.frame = contentView.layer.bounds; [contentVi...

есть ли способ узнать, является ли AVPlayer воспроизведение остановилось или дошло до конца?...

как можно добавить объект с определенным индексом NSMutableArray? как объект добавляется в переднюю часть массива?...

AVCaptureVideoPreviewLayer *avLayer = [AVCaptureVideoPreviewLayer layerWithSession:session]; avLayer.frame = self.view.frame; [self.view.layer addSublayer:avLayer]; Я использую AVCaptureVideoPreviewLayer для отображения видео на вид. Но вид видео не заполнял весь экран iPhone4.(две серые по...

Я пытаюсь понять это, но сейчас оба кажутся мне одним и тем же. Однако Xcode позволяет создать консольное приложение с выбором использования " Core Foundation "или просто"Foundation". Может быть, кто-то может указать на отличия....

я пытаюсь играть MP3 файл, который передается в UIView из (хранящиеся в NSURL *fileURL переменной). я инициализации AVPlayer С: player = [AVPlayer playerWithURL:fileURL]; NSLog(@"Player created:%d",player.status); The NSLog печать Player created:0, что я понял, означает, что он еще не готов играть. ког...

у меня есть приложение, которое позволяет пользователю записывать видео с UIImagePickerController и затем загрузить его на YouTube. Проблема в том, что видео файл, который UIImagePickerController создает огромный, даже когда видео составляет всего 5 секунд. Например, 5-секундное видео занимает 16-20 мегабайт....